Eric Dumazet wrote:
> Hi Patrick
>
> Please find following patch to prepare next one (loop unrolling)
>
> I am not sure xt_physdev_info is aligned, either on an int or a long,
> so please check my assertion before applying :)
Yes, the private structures can assume alignment suitable for
pointers and unsigned longs.
> [PATCH] netfilter: xt_physdev fixes
>
> 1) physdev_mt() incorrectly assumes nulldevname[] is aligned on an int
>
> 2) It also uses word comparisons, while it could use long word ones.
Applied, thanks.
